## Onboarding: resizr-cli basics

For this week's sync, a quick primer on resizr-cli, the batch image resizing tool the Pixelforge team maintains. It walks a source bucket, resizes to the presets in resizr.toml, and writes outputs to the delivery bucket used by the Cartwheel storefront. Most flags are documented in --help; the only setup step that trips people up is authentication against the asset store. The tool reads credentials from a local .env file it loads at startup. Before your first run, add this line to .env in the repo root:

sealed setting: LEDGER_TOKEN20=6148d35bbb480b0ab79e

If the Stiltwick build bot loses its account, incremental static rebuilds stall and the Pagemill cache goes stale fast. Don't panic — re-auth the bot via the Stiltwick console, then trigger a partial rebuild of only the changed routes. If the console itself rejects you, use the recovery flow. The passphrase you'll need is right below.

unlock words, bawef-kahap: sorax-sorir-quenys-aldok

## Tuning the breaker

The Quillport gateway wraps calls to the upstream Merridew API in a circuit breaker. If error rates cross the threshold within the rolling window, the breaker opens and requests fail fast until the cooldown elapses. Half-open probes then test recovery. These values were chosen after the March load tests and should be treated as defaults, not suggestions. The current settings are shown below.

limits module of taweg-kaguf:
QUOTAS = {
    "holael": 2,
    "wenath": 1,
    "ralath": 2,
    "ulaath": 2,
}

# Flaglight Rollouts — Approvals

Quick version for on-call: any rollout touching more than 5% of traffic needs an approval in Flaglight before the ramp continues. Kill switches don't need approval — just flip them and note it in the incident channel. Scheduled ramps pause automatically if error budget burns hot. If you're stuck at 2 a.m. with a pending approval, there's one person authorized to override, and that's the approver below.

account owner for tagep-bafof: Norael Gilax Juleth